A convicted attempted murderer who escaped a halfway house in Mount Laurel has been captured.

New Jersey Department of Corrections Special Investigation Division apprehended Edward Berbon, 54, Friday in Camden after he failed to report to a residential community release program.

Police say Berbon never returned from his job over the weekend.

Berbon served 18 years of his sentence and was scheduled to be released in February, according to police.
